Preheat your oven to 425°F (218°C). Line a large baking sheet with foil and place an oven-safe wire rack on top. Lightly spray the rack with cooking spray.

In a large bowl, combine the chicken wings, baking powder, kosher salt, and black pepper. Toss thoroughly until the wings are evenly coated. The baking powder helps create a crispy skin.

Arrange the seasoned wings in a single layer on the prepared wire rack, ensuring there is space between each wing for even cooking. This allows air to circulate and crisp up the skin.

Refrigerate the wings uncovered for at least 1 hour. This step helps to further dry out the skin, contributing to maximum crispiness. If time allows, you can refrigerate them for up to 4 hours.

Bake the wings for 20 minutes, then flip them over and bake for another 20-25 minutes, or until they are golden brown and crispy. The internal temperature should reach 165°F (74°C).

While the wings are baking, prepare the sauce. In a medium saucepan over low heat, combine the melted butter, hot sauce, garlic powder, smoked paprika, honey, and Worcestershire sauce. Whisk until well combined and heated through. Keep warm.

Once the wings are cooked and crispy, transfer them to a large bowl. Pour the warm sauce over the wings and toss gently until all the wings are thoroughly coated.

Serve immediately with blue cheese dressing, celery sticks, and carrot sticks on the side.
